Homemade Quiche Lorraine with Bacon
How to Make Homemade Quiche Lorraine with Bacon at Home
Recipes may be AI-assisted. Always verify ingredients for allergies and dietary needs.
An authentic American quiche featuring crispy bacon and Swiss cheese in a flaky crust, perfect for a festive Easter brunch.
Ingredients
- 1 9-inch pie crust
- 6 eggs
- 1 cup heavy cream
- 6 slices bacon
- 1 cup Swiss cheese
- 1 onion
- 1 teaspoon salt
- 1 teaspoon pepper
- 1 tablespoon fresh parsley
- 1 pinch nutmeg

Instructions
- 1
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
- 2
In a skillet over medium heat, cook the bacon until crispy, about 8-10 minutes. Remove and drain on paper towels.
- 3
In the same skillet, sauté the diced onion in the bacon fat until translucent, about 5 minutes.
- 4
In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the eggs, heavy cream, salt, pepper, and a pinch of nutmeg.
- 5
Crumble the cooked bacon and add it to the egg mixture along with the sautéed onions and Swiss cheese. Mix well.
- 6
Place the pie crust in a 9-inch pie dish. Pour the filling into the crust.
- 7
Bake in the preheated oven for 35-40 minutes, or until the quiche is set and the top is lightly golden.
- 8
Remove from the oven and let it cool for 10 minutes before slicing.
- 9
Garnish with fresh parsley before serving.
